As Phil noted in the recent AVS Conversation: Batman Talk comments, Christopher Nolan used Teddy Roosevelt as inspiration for Bruce Wayne’s character when he wrote Batman Begins. The comparison fits: each man is the son of a wealthy philanthropist father (whom the son idolized); each experienced tragedies involving two close family members dying on the same day, a psychological trauma to which they reacted by retreating to the edge of civilization (where only the strongest of both body and mind can survive); both men returned to civilization to become famous (or notorious) for fighting crime with uncommon zealous fervor.
